...
Элемент | Описание | Максимальный размер |
---|---|---|
{streamName} | Имя потока | |
{startTime} | Время начала записи потока (а не его создания) | 20 символов |
{endTime} | Время окончания записи потока | 20 символов |
{sessionId} | Идентификатор сессии в кодировке BASE64 | 60 символов |
{mediaSessionId} | Идентификатор медиасессии | 36 символов |
{login} | Логин | 32 символа |
{audioCodec} | Аудиокодек | 4 символа |
{videoCodec} | Видеокодек | 4 символа |
...
определяет длительность фрагмента в 20 секунд. Части нумеруются последовательно, начиная с 1, последняя часть не нумеруется.
Если шаблон имени файла содержит элемент {startTime}, фрагменты не нумеруются, в имя файла подставляется время начала записи фрагмента. Если шаблон содержит элемент {endTime}, в имя файла подставляется время окончания записи фрагмента. Например, при настройках
Code Block | ||
---|---|---|
| ||
record_rotation=20
stream_record_policy=template
stream_record_policy_template={streamName}-{startTime}-{endTime} |
фрагменты записи потока test
именуются следующим образом
Code Block | ||
---|---|---|
| ||
test-1553577643961-1553577663988.mp4 test-1553577663989-1553577683997.mp4 test-1553577683997-1553577701626.mp4 ... |
Скрипт обработки записанных файлов
...